Full Metal Panic S1 is mediocre.
Full Metal Panic Fumoffu is one of the funniest things ever, but you'll miss out on the fun if you don't watch S1.
Full Metal Panic Second Raid (S2) is a legitimately good anime, but again, you need to watch the mediocre S1.
